+(define-public r-aspli
+ (package
+ (name "r-aspli")
+ (version "2.6.0")
+ (source (origin
+ (method url-fetch)
+ (uri (bioconductor-uri "ASpli" version))
+ (sha256
+ (base32
+ "1frlcwa8m4imfx6ncav8r8yskyaf4ibha177mfnp9y84w6mphynz"))))
+ (properties `((upstream-name . "ASpli")))
+ (build-system r-build-system)
+ (propagated-inputs
+ (list r-annotationdbi
+ r-biocgenerics
+ r-biocstyle
+ r-data-table
+ r-dt
+ r-edger
+ r-genomicalignments
+ r-genomicfeatures
+ r-genomicranges
+ r-gviz
+ r-htmltools
+ r-igraph
+ r-iranges
+ r-limma
+ r-mass
+ r-pbmcapply
+ r-rsamtools
+ r-s4vectors
+ r-tidyr
+ r-upsetr))
+ (home-page "https://bioconductor.org/packages/ASpli")
+ (synopsis "Analysis of alternative splicing using RNA-Seq")
+ (description
+ "@dfn{AS} (alternative splicing) is a common mechanism of post-transcriptional
+gene regulation in eukaryotic organisms that expands the functional and regulatory
+diversity of a single gene by generating multiple mRNA isoforms that encode
+structurally and functionally distinct proteins. @code{ASpli} is an integrative
+pipeline and user-friendly @code{R} package that facilitates the analysis of changes
+in both annotated and novel AS events. @code{ASpli} integrates several independent
+signals in order to deal with the complexity that might arise in splicing
+patterns.")
+ ;; The authors didn't specify any GPL version in description or in the
+ ;; sources.
+ (license (list license:gpl2+ license:gpl3+))))
